Plaza Cafe, located at 26 West St, Galeton, PA, is a charming mom-and-pop diner that captures the essence of small-town hospitality. Nestled in a strip mall, its cozy atmosphere and welcoming staff make every visit feel special. Guests rave about the deliciously crafted breakfast dishes, from fluffy pancakes to flavorful omelettes, all made with fresh, local ingredients. The friendly service, even during busy hours, exemplifies their commitment to customer satisfaction. With affordable prices and a nostalgic vibe, Plaza Cafe is more than just a dining spot; it’s a beloved community hub where good food and cherished memories come together.

Quaint mom & pop style breakfast/brunch restaurant. Went on a Saturday mid-morning and they were pretty busy. Seemed to only have one waitress but she was doing a good job of staying attentive to everyone. Food was a bit delayed due that but understandable. The food was pretty good. Nothing phenomenal but as expected. With it being pretty busy, we were in and out in a little over an hour. If you're a hot tea drinker, it was only Lipton's black tea. It's the kind of place they bring the coffee pot around to everyone's table for top offs.
